A Resume Copy PDF is a static, non-editable version of your resume saved in the Portable Document Format (PDF). Unlike Word documents or Google Docs, PDFs preserve your formatting, font styles, and layout across all devices, which ensures your resume looks exactly how you intend it to, whether viewed on a computer, tablet, or smartphone.
While Word documents are editable, they may appear differently depending on the version of the software or device used. Google Docs links are convenient but can be risky if links break or permissions are misconfigured. PDFs provide a perfect balance of portability, consistency, and professionalism, making them the preferred choice for most recruiters and hiring managers.

Understanding the advantages of using a PDF format can help you make an informed decision when preparing your job application. Below are some of the most significant benefits:
PDFs preserve the visual integrity of your document. Your headings, bullet points, tables, and design elements appear exactly as intended on any device. This ensures that recruiters see your resume professionally, without layout shifts that could occur in Word or Google Docs.
PDF files are universally readable and easy to email, upload to job portals, or print for in-person interviews. The format ensures that your resume remains clear and structured, whether viewed digitally or on paper.
Resumes in PDF format are less prone to accidental edits, helping you maintain control over your professional document. You can also protect your PDF with passwords or restrict printing if needed.
Recruiters often associate a well-formatted PDF resume with professionalism. Using a clean, polished layout conveys attention to detail and demonstrates that you take the application process seriously.
When submitting your resume PDF online, always name your file clearly, for example: John_Doe_Resume.pdf, to ensure recruiters can identify it easily.

Well-structured formatting is key to creating a resume PDF that stands out. Here are advanced strategies to enhance your document:
A clean and organized layout is essential. Avoid excessive graphics or colors. Stick to standard margins, headings, and bullet points to ensure readability.

Using a generic resume for all applications reduces your chances of standing out. Customize your PDF for each job using keywords and achievements relevant to the role.
Analyze job descriptions and include relevant keywords in your resume. This improves ATS compatibility and shows you understand the role.
Ensure your resume is easy to read by balancing content with white space. Overcrowded resumes can overwhelm recruiters.
Start bullet points with strong verbs like "Led," "Managed," or "Created" to convey action and impact.
Include LinkedIn or portfolio links where applicable. This adds credibility and allows recruiters to learn more about you.
Use grammar and spell-check tools but also have a human review your resume for clarity and professionalism.
